Most bug bites are from common insects. Most are harmless and heal quickly. But some bug bites may cause intense pain or even a sickness serious enough to bring you to our medical clinic in Ontario. The main culprits include:
- Bedbugs
- Fleas
- Mosquitoes
- Ticks
You may see or feel the insect on your skin but sometimes we won’t notice and may not be aware of a bite until the following symptoms emerge:
- swelling
- redness or rash
- pain in the affected area or the muscles
- itching
- heat on and around the bite
- numbness or tingling in the affected area
The reason that our skin reacts to insect bites is that our immune system signals our body for the bite. It’s the body’s immediate defense to the bite.
